An elderly Jewish woman who survived the Holocaust has died in the siege of Mariupol, her daughter told the Chabad.org news site. Vanda Semyonovna Obiedkova, 91, was sheltering without water in a freezing basement when she died on 4 April. More than 80 years ago she had hidden in a cellar during Mariupol's Nazi occupation. This time she was taking shelter from Russian forces who have bombarded the city and cut off essential supplies. "Mama didn't deserve such a death," her daughter Larissa told Chabad.org .
